Known as an “old school” styling product, tonics generally help the hair to look glossier and shinier while invigorating the hair follicles and encouraging growth. At the barber shop they’re often used as part of a scalp massage, with the tonic being massaged deep into the hairs roots to stimulate circulation.

When should I use hair tonic?

These days, tonics are often used by hairstylists and barbers because they keep the hair wet longer than plain water during the “snip, snip, snip” stages of a haircut. They also help the scissors to glide more easily over the hair and give the finished cut a natural, healthy sheen and a well-groomed, neat appearance.

When should I apply hair tonic?

Simply spritz the tonics in to wet hair and massage intensely into the client’s scalp to condition and moisturise while stimulating circulation. Be sure to work the tonics through the hair from root to tip, to enable the formula to work its moisturising magic on every hair.

How do you use hair tonic?

How to Use Hair Tonic

  1. Wash and dry your hair.
  2. Apply a few drops of tonic to your hair, using your fingers to distribute it thoroughly.
  3. Style your hair with a normal-toothed comb, and make sure that all the strands are coated with the tonic.
  4. Do NOT dry your hair again.

How often should I use hair tonic?

Hair tonic is light enough that you can give yourself a scalp massage with it daily, even if you don’t want to wash your hair every day. Just apply a few drops to your fingertips, rub them together, and start massaging your scalp.

    What are the ingredients of hair tonic?

    The ingredients of Vitalis Hair Tonic with V7 are SD Alcohol 40, PPG 40 Butyl Ether, water, benzyl benzoate , fragrance, dihydroabietyl alcohol, D&C Yellow 10 (CI 74005) and FD&C Yellow 6 Aluminum Lake.
